2. Energy Efficiency

One key consideration in virtualization is power consumption. Data centers and businesses running virtualized environments often operate around the clock, making energy efficiency a top priority. The E5-2609 v2 is built on Intel's 22nm process technology, which significantly reduces power usage. With a thermal design power (TDP) of only 80 watts, this processor helps lower electricity costs and keeps the system cool, making it ideal for long-term virtualization projects.

4. Enhanced Memory Capacity

Virtualization typically requires a substantial amount of memory to run multiple virtual machines efficiently. The E5-2609 v2 supports up to 768GB of DDR3 memory, offering plenty of memory capacity for running demanding virtualized workloads. This ensures that even resource-intensive VMs can run smoothly without hitting performance bottlenecks, making this processor a reliable option for handling memory-heavy applications.

5. Reliable Performance with Intel VT-x and VT-d

Intel's Virtualization Technology (VT-x) is an essential feature for enhancing virtualization performance. It allows for better isolation of virtual machines, ensuring that each VM can run independently without interfering with others. The E5-2609 v2 comes equipped with Intel VT-x, allowing for more efficient management of virtualized environments. Additionally, Intel VT-d provides improved I/O virtualization, which enhances the performance of virtualized applications that require heavy data transfers. This combination ensures the E5-2609 v2 is ready to handle even demanding virtualization workloads.
